Toffees sweet on Elm

18 July 2009 13:52
Everton have reportedly tabled an offer for Swedish star Rasmus Elm. The highly-rated Kalmar midfielder impressed during the recent European Under-21 Championship and he is believed to have caught the eye of Everton scouts. Fulham and Stoke have both been linked with the 21-year-old in the past, but Everton are hoping to steal a march on their rivals by making a firm move for Elm. Kalmar sports director Svante Samuelsson has confirmed Everton have expressed an interest in Elm. "It's correct that Everton is one of the clubs who are interested, but I do not want to go into that at this time," Samuelsson told Sportbladet. Elm's agent, Patrick Mork, admits the player has a lot of clubs chasing him, but he refused to comment on Everton's reported interest. "Unfortunately, this is nothing I can comment on," said Mork of Everton's interest. "It is clear that there is great interest. There are many options. "But it should feel right for Rasmus and he has no urgency. It has been an intense summer, with many matches for Rasmus."
